padding on gas tank? paint?
hey guys
took out my old tank, there was some padding on the top, not sure why, maybe to protect against vibration?
anyway, i am replacing the tank, and the new tank doesnt have the padding. is this a must have?
do i need special padding if so?
also, do you guys paint your new tanks before install?
Thanks!

i have had good luck cutting up and old tire tube to use as replacement for the "padding" its only there to prevent chaffing between the tank and the body. most tanks have a galvanized coating and paint doesnt like to stick to it well. i have undercoated them with spray rubberized coating with no problems

i ended up using some pipe insulation. was about the same thickness and density as what was there.
working on the ground in my gravel driveway, put jacked up the tank, got the strap fastened on the passenger side, went to insert the filler neck. wtf. cant do it with tank in place, has to be put in before lifting. great. undid the tank, lowered it, got the filler neck in alittle, raised tank a little, put neck in more a little, finally got it in place and fastened on passenger side. then i noticed the filler neck bracket wasnt on. fvck!! undid it all again, lowered etc, put bracket on neck, inserted, raised etc. took forever to get the driver side lined up right. total pain in the ***.
i worked on it for about 6 hours i think (including going to pick up a new fuel filter and insulation). probably can do it in about 1 next time.
